MySQL 是一款常用的關系型數據庫管理系統,用于支持 Web 應用程序以及其他類型的軟件。如果您經常使用 MySQL,您可能會遇到許多錯誤消息,其中最常見的是 errmsg。
例子: ERROR 1064 (42000): You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near 'SELECT * FROM `users`' at line 1
errmsg 是MySQL 的錯誤信息提示,只有在數據庫操作中出現錯誤時才會出現。errmsg 在 MySQL 實現中扮演了非常重要的角色,它能夠在查詢語句中包含許多有用的錯誤信息,幫助用戶通讀診斷錯誤的原因。
除了 MySQL 版本信息外,errmsg 還可以包含大量錯誤的詳細信息,如語法錯誤、系統錯誤、權限錯誤等。我們可以在 errmsg 中通過關鍵字查找常見錯誤、原因以及解決方法。
對于開發人員,errmsg 是一個非常重要的資源。當您在構建應用程序時,可能會遇到意想不到的錯誤;在這種情況下,查詢錯誤消息是診斷問題的最佳方法。
在處理 MySQL 的 errmsg 時,有幾種方法可以減少您需要接觸 errmsg 的情況。其中之一是編寫更加健壯的代碼,包括正確地處理和轉義用戶數據、永遠使用事務來確保數據的完整性。
另一個方法是始終查看 MySQL 的文檔。MySQL 的文檔非常完善,并包含有用的建議、技巧和技術信息,以及來自其他開發人員的建議。
例子: ERROR 1045 (28000): Access denied for user 'user'@'localhost' (using password: YES)
在理解 MySQL 的 errmsg 時,請記住,錯誤消息不僅僅是單個錯誤或警告。相反,它們是 MySQL 引擎與您進行交互的一種方式,通常包含有用的診斷信息,以幫助您更好地理解問題。